Using Network Sharing to Connect Your Laptop and PC

One of the most common ways to connect your laptop to your PC is through network sharing. This method allows both devices to communicate and share files over a common network, typically your home Wi-Fi or an Ethernet connection.

To enable network sharing, ensure both devices are connected to the same network. On Windows systems, follow these steps:

  • Open the Control Panel and navigate to “Network and Sharing Center.”
  • Select “Change advanced sharing settings.”
  • Turn on network discovery and file and printer sharing.
  • Optionally, enable password-protected sharing for security.
  • Share specific folders by right-clicking the folder, selecting “Properties,” then the “Sharing” tab, and clicking “Share.”

On macOS, similar steps involve enabling file sharing through System Preferences under “Sharing,” then selecting “File Sharing” and adding the folders to share.

Once sharing is enabled, you can access shared folders by typing the IP address or network name of the other device in the file explorer’s address bar (e.g., `\\192.168.1.10` or `\\PC-Name`).

Connecting via Remote Desktop Protocol (RDP)

Remote Desktop Protocol allows you to control your PC remotely from your laptop, providing full access to the desktop environment, files, and applications.

To use RDP on Windows:

  • Ensure Remote Desktop is enabled on the PC by going to Settings > System > Remote Desktop and toggling it on.
  • Note the PC’s name or IP address.
  • On your laptop, launch the Remote Desktop app, enter the PC’s details, and connect.
  • You may need to configure firewall settings to allow RDP connections and ensure both devices are on the same network or use VPN if connecting over the internet.

Remote Desktop is useful for troubleshooting, accessing resources, or working remotely without physically being at the PC.

Connecting via a Direct Cable

For faster file transfers or when no network is available, connecting your laptop directly to your PC via a cable is a practical solution. Several types of cables can be used:

  • Ethernet Cable (Crossover or Standard with Auto-MDI/X support): Connect both devices directly using an Ethernet cable. Configure static IP addresses on both devices to establish communication.
  • USB Data Transfer Cable: Special USB cables designed for PC-to-PC connection, often accompanied by software to facilitate data transfer.
  • Thunderbolt or USB-C Cable: For devices supporting Thunderbolt or USB-C networking, this offers high-speed direct connections.

After connecting with a cable, configure network settings:

  • Assign IP addresses manually, for example:
  • Laptop: 192.168.0.1
  • PC: 192.168.0.2
  • Set subnet masks to 255.255.255.0
  • Disable firewall temporarily if necessary to allow communication.

Using Third-Party Software for Connection

Several third-party applications can facilitate the connection between a laptop and a PC, offering additional features such as file synchronization, remote access, or collaborative workspaces.

Popular options include:

  • TeamViewer: Provides remote access with minimal setup, works across different operating systems.
  • AnyDesk: Lightweight remote desktop software with low latency.
  • Shared Folder Sync Tools: Software like Resilio Sync or Syncthing automatically synchronize folders across devices.

When using third-party software, it is crucial to:

  • Download from official sources.
  • Configure strong authentication methods.
  • Keep software up to date to mitigate security risks.

These tools can simplify the connection process, especially when devices are on different networks or for remote access scenarios.

Configuring Firewall and Security Settings

Connecting your laptop to your PC often requires adjustments to firewall and security settings to allow communication without exposing the devices to unnecessary risk.

Key considerations include:

  • Allowing specific apps or ports through the firewall relevant to the connection method (e.g., port 3389 for RDP).
  • Using VPNs when accessing devices over public or unsecured networks.
  • Enabling encryption where available.
  • Regularly updating operating systems and security software.
  • Monitoring network activity to detect unauthorized access.

Proper configuration ensures that your connection remains both functional and secure, protecting sensitive data during transfers or remote sessions.

Methods to Connect Your Laptop to Your PC

Connecting a laptop to a PC can serve various purposes, such as file sharing, screen sharing, or accessing resources remotely. Depending on your specific needs and hardware capabilities, several methods are available. These methods can be categorized broadly into network-based connections and direct physical connections.

Network-Based Connections

Network connections utilize your local area network (LAN) or the internet to enable communication between devices. These are generally the most flexible and convenient options.

  • File Sharing Over a Local Network:
    Both Windows and macOS allow you to share folders and files over a local network. By enabling file sharing on one device, the other can access shared folders using the network path or hostname.
  • Remote Desktop Connection:
    This method allows you to control your PC from your laptop or vice versa. Windows includes Remote Desktop Protocol (RDP), while third-party tools like TeamViewer or AnyDesk provide cross-platform remote access.
  • Shared Network Drives:
    Mapping a network drive on your laptop to a shared folder on your PC allows easy access to files as if they were stored locally.
  • Cloud Storage Services:
    Services such as OneDrive, Google Drive, or Dropbox synchronize files between devices without the need for direct connection.

Direct Physical Connections

Direct connections involve physically linking your laptop to your PC. This approach can offer faster data transfer speeds and does not require a network.

  • Using an Ethernet Cable:
    A crossover Ethernet cable or a standard Ethernet cable with a network switch/router can connect both devices on the same network segment. Static IPs may need to be configured for direct connections.
  • USB Transfer Cable:
    Special USB-to-USB data transfer cables enable file transfer and sometimes remote control functionality between two computers. Both devices require compatible software installed.
  • External Storage Device:
    Although indirect, using a USB flash drive or external hard drive is a straightforward method for transferring files between devices without network setup.

Configuring Network File Sharing Between Laptop and PC

To share files over a network between your laptop and PC, follow these essential steps:

Step Action Details
1 Ensure Both Devices Are on the Same Network Connect both the laptop and PC to the same Wi-Fi or wired network for seamless communication.
2 Enable Network Discovery On Windows, navigate to Control Panel > Network and Sharing Center > Advanced sharing settings. Turn on Network Discovery and File and Printer Sharing.
3 Set Folder Sharing Permissions Right-click the folder to share > Properties > Sharing tab > Advanced Sharing. Enable sharing and configure permissions as needed (read or read/write).
4 Access Shared Folder From the other device, open File Explorer and enter \\[hostname or IP address]\[shared folder name] in the address bar.
5 Configure Firewall Settings Ensure that the firewall allows File and Printer Sharing traffic to prevent connectivity issues.

Using Remote Desktop to Access Your PC from Your Laptop

Remote Desktop allows you to control your PC using your laptop’s keyboard and screen. This is particularly useful for accessing programs, files, or performing tasks remotely.

  • Enable Remote Desktop on the PC:
    In Windows, go to Settings > System > Remote Desktop and enable the feature. Take note of the PC’s name or IP address.
  • Configure Firewall:
    Allow Remote Desktop through the Windows Defender Firewall to permit incoming connections.
  • Connect from the Laptop:
    Use the Remote Desktop Connection app (mstsc.exe) on Windows, enter the PC’s name or IP, and log in with your credentials.
  • Alternative Tools:
    If cross-platform compatibility or additional features are required, consider third-party software like TeamViewer, AnyDesk, or Chrome Remote Desktop.

Frequently Asked Questions (FAQs)

What are the common methods to connect my laptop to my PC?
You can connect your laptop to your PC using Ethernet cables for a wired network, Wi-Fi for a wireless connection, or via direct USB or HDMI connections depending on your intended use.

How can I share files between my laptop and PC?
File sharing can be achieved by setting up a shared network folder over the same Wi-Fi or Ethernet network, using cloud storage services, or transferring files through USB drives.

Is it possible to use my PC as a second monitor for my laptop?
Yes, using software solutions like Microsoft’s “Project to this PC” feature or third-party apps such as SpaceDesk allows you to extend or duplicate your laptop display onto your PC.

Do I need special software to connect my laptop to my PC for remote access?
Remote desktop software such as Windows Remote Desktop, TeamViewer, or AnyDesk is required to access and control your PC from your laptop securely.

How do I ensure a secure connection between my laptop and PC?
Use strong passwords, enable firewalls, keep your operating systems updated, and utilize encrypted connections such as VPNs or secure remote desktop protocols.

Can I connect my laptop to my PC using a USB cable?
Yes, but it requires a special USB transfer cable and compatible software to facilitate data transfer; a standard USB cable alone will not establish a connection.
